An Van linden started her studies of English and
Dutch at the University of Leuven in 2000. In 2003, she studied
one semester as an exchange student at the University of Aarhus,
Denmark. She obtained her MA in July 2004. In October 2004, she
was appointed as a researcher to the project The
diachronic evolution of complement constructions in English: Distribution
and motivation and in October 2005 she started on the project
Grammaticalization, emergent grammar
and the English NP. From October 2008 to September 2009, she
worked on the the IAP project P6/44 Grammaticalization
and (inter)subjectification, and the project Optional
ergative marking and the architecture of case systems. In February
2009, she defended her PhD thesis on complementation with modal-evaluative
adjectives, supervised by Hubert Cuyckens
and Jean-Christophe Verstraete. She
is currently employed as a postdoctoral researcher on a grant from
the Research Council of K.U.Leuven (until September 2010).
